@charset "gb2312";
body, ul, li, dl, dt, dd, p, h1, h2, h3, h4, div, input {
	font-size: 12px;
	color:#272727;
	list-style:none outside none;
	margin:0;
	padding:0;
	text-align:left
}
body {
	text-align:center;
	background:url(../images/bg.jpg) repeat;
}
.man {
	width:980px;
	margin:0 auto
}
a {
	text-decoration:none;
	color:#ff0000
}
a:hover {
	text-decoration:underline;
}
.le {
	float:left;
	display:inline
}
.ri {
	float:right;
	display:inline
}
.clear {
	clear:both;
	height:0;
	overflow:hidden
}
.blank5 {
	clear:both;
	height:5px;
	overflow:hidden
}
.blank12 {
	clear:both;
	height:12px;
	overflow:hidden
}
.blank10 {
	clear:both;
	height:10px;
	overflow:hidden
}
.blank16 {
	clear:both;
	height:16px;
	overflow:hidden
}
.blank20 {
	clear:both;
	height:20px;
	overflow:hidden
}
p {
	line-height:22px;
	text-indent:2em;
	text-align:justify;
	text-justify:inter-ideograph
}
img {
	border:none;
}/*----------------------导航-----------------------*/
.nav {
	height:40px;
	_overflow:hidden;
}
.nav ul li .dhxl {
	width:98px;
	height:120px;
	filter:alpha(opacity=50);
	opacity: 0.5;
	background-color:#092e46;
	position: relative;
	z-index:10;
	display:none;
}
.nav ul li .dhxl li {
	height:30px;
	line-height:30px;
	clear:both;
	overflow:hidden;
}
.nav ul li .dhxl li a {
	font-size:12px;
	font-weight:400;
}
.nav ul li .dhxl li a:hover {
	height:30px;
	line-height:30px;
	text-decoration:underline;
	color:#fff;
}
#ddh3, #ddh7 {
	height:60px;
}
.dh-nav {
	width:980px;
	height:51px;
	background-image: url(../images/nav-tit.jpg);
	background-repeat:no-repeat;
}
.dh-nav h3 {
	display:none
}
.dh-nav a {
	width:103px;
	height:31px;
	float:right;
	margin:14px 9px 0 0
}
.top {
	height:112px;
	background:url(../images/top-bg.gif) no-repeat
}
.logo {
	width:315px;
	height:112px;
	display:block;
	overflow:hidden;
	text-indent:-1000px
}
.logo a {
	display:block;
	width:100%;
	height:100%;
}
.logo-right {
	width:642px;
	height:112px;
	display:block;
}
.logo-right a {
	width:131px;
	height:112px;
	float:left;
	display:block;
}
.logo-right a.wi {
	width:190px
}
.logo-right a.wi1 {
	width:190px
}/*-----------------------导航-------------------------*/
.nav {
	width:100%;
	height:40px;
	clear:both;
	text-align:center;
	background-color:#08588a
}
.nav ul {
	width:980px;
	margin:0px auto;
}
.nav ul li {
	width:98px;
	height:40px;
	float:left;
	text-align:center;
	line-height:40px;
	font-size:14px;
	font-weight:700;
	z-index:0
}
.nav ul li a {
	color:#fff;
	text-decoration:none
}
.nav ul li a:hover {
	width:98px;
	height:40px;
	display:block;
	background-color:#092e46
}/*-----------------------banner-------------------------*/
.banner {
	clear:both;
	width:980px;
	height:305px;
        margin: 0 auto;
}
.flash {
	height: 305px;
	padding: 0;
}
.n img {
	width: 980px;
	_width: 980px;
	height: 305px;
}
.n li {
	position: absolute;
	float: left;
	display: inline;
}
.npos li {
	float: right;
	margin-left: 9px;
}
.npos {
	height: 17px;
	margin: 0 auto;
	position: relative;
	top: 285px;
	width: 960px;
}
/*------------------白癜风十大话题---------------------*/.subject {
	height:110px;
	background:url(../images/nav-htbg.gif) no-repeat;
	overflow: hidden
}
.subject h3 {
	width:720px;
	height:30px;
	display:block;
	float:left;
	overflow:hidden;
	text-indent:-10000px
}
.subject-soushuo {
	width:250px;
	height:28px;
	float:right;
	display:inline;
	overflow:hidden;
	margin-top:11px
}
.subject-soushuo input {
	float:left;
	border:none;
	background:none;
}
.subject-soushuo input.shuru {
	width:185px;
	height:28px;
	line-height:28px;
	text-indent:6px;
	overflow:hidden
}
.subject-soushuo input.anniu2 {
	width:65px;
	height:28px;
	cursor:hand;
	display:block;
	overflow:hidden
}
.subject-nr {
	clear:both;
	padding-top:10px;
	zoom:1
}
.subject-nr li {
	float:left;
	width:196px;
	line-height:27px;
	text-indent:25px;
	overflow:hidden
}
.subject-nr li a {
	color:#393939
}
.subject-nr li a:hover {
	color:#ff0000;
	text-decoration:none
}
.content {
	height:420px;
	overflow:hidden
}/*--------------------guide----------------------*/
.guide-le {
	width:750px;
	height:275px;
}
.guide-le-nav {
	width:750px;
	height:40px;
	line-height:40px;
	background:#08588a url(../images/tit.jpg) no-repeat -229px -339px;
	overflow:hidden
}
.guide-le-nav ul {
	padding:13px 0 0 380px
}
.guide-le-nav ul li {
	height:16px;
	line-height:16px;
	float:left;
	padding:0px 10px;
	border-right:1px dashed #ffffff;
	overflow:hidden
}
.guide-le-nav ul li a {
	color:#ffffff
}
#bo-no {
	border-right:none
}
.guide-nr {
	width:748px;
	height:233px;
	clear:both;
	background-color:#f7f7f7;
	border:1px solid #d8d8d8;
	border-top:none
}
.guide-nr-le {
	width:242px;
	height:220px;
	float:left;
	display:inline;
	margin-top:5px
}
.guide-nr-le img {
	display:block
}
.guide-nr-ri {
	width:498px;
	float:right;
	display:inline;
	margin-top:13px;
}
.guide-nr-ri-nav {
	width:498px;
	height:30px;
	line-height:30px;
	border-bottom:2px solid #08588a
}
.guide-nr-ri-nav ul li {
	width:120px;
	height:30px;
	border-right:1px solid #c5c5c5;
	font-size:16px;
	font-family:'微软雅黑', '黑体';
	text-align:center;
	background-color:#e1e1e1;
	float:left;
	display:inline
}
.guide-nr-ri-nav ul li a {
	color:#08588a
}
.guide-nr-ri-nav ul li a:hover, .guide-nr-ri-nav ul li.hover, .guide-nr-ri-nav ul li.hover a {
	width:120px;
	height:30px;
	color:#ffffff;
	display:block;
	background-color:#08588a;
	text-decoration:none
}
#con_guide_2, #con_guide_3 {
	display:none
}
.guide-nr-ri-nr {
	width:498px;
	height:181px;
	background-color:#eaeaea
}
.guide-nr-ri-nr ul li {
	width:157px;
	float:left;
	display:inline;
	margin:5px 0 0 7px;
	text-align:center;
	line-height:35px
}
.guide-nr-ri-nr ul li a {
	color:#010c12
}
.guide-nr-ri-nr ul li img {
	display:block;
}
.guide-ri {
	width:224px;
	height:272px;
	border:1px solid #ffffff
}
.guide-ri h3 {
	width:224px;
	height:41px;
	color:#ffffff;
	font-size:16px;
	font-weight:400;
	background-color:#08588a;
	font-family:'微软雅黑', '黑体';
	line-height:41px;
	text-indent:10px;
	overflow:hidden
}
.lylx-dt {
	width:224px;
	height:231px;
	overflow:hidden
}/*--------------------qwjg----------------------*/
.qwjg-nav {
	width:980px;
	height:26px;
	border-bottom:1px solid #08588a
}
.qwjg-nav ul li {
	width:95px;
	height:26px;
	text-align:center;
	line-height:26px;
	background-color:#dddddd;
	float:left;
	display:inline;
	overflow:hidden
}
.qwjg-nav ul li a {
	color:#08588a;
}
.qwjg-nav ul li a:hover, .qwjg-nav ul li.hover, .qwjg-nav ul li.hover a {
	width:95px;
	height:26px;
	color:#ffffff;
	display:block;
	background-color:#08588a;
	text-decoration:none
}
.qwjg-nr {
	width:978px;
	height:95px;
	background-color:#ffffff;
	overflow:hidden;
	border:1px solid #d8d8d8;
	border-top:none
}
.qwjg-nr ul {
	padding:10px 0 0 30px;
	zoom:1
}
.qwjg-nr ul li {
	float:left;
	display:inline;
	width:150px;
	height:25px;
	line-height:25px
}
.qwjg-nr ul li a {
	color:#505050
}
#con_jigou_2 {
	display:none
}/*--------------------footer----------------------*/
.footer-nav {
	width:100%;
	height:38px;
	text-align:center;
	background-color:#08588a
}
.footer-nav ul {
	padding-top:13px
}
.footer-nav ul li {
	height:14px;
	color:#c6d4dc;
	padding:0 25px;
	border-right:1px solid #c6d4dc;
	line-height:14px;
	float:left;
}
.footer-nav ul li a {
	color:#c6d4dc
}
.footer-nr {
	height:216px;
	background:url(../images/skill-bg.gif) repeat-x -389px;
	margin:0px auto;
	overflow:hidden
}
.footer-nr-le {
	width:223px;
	height:130px;
	float:left;
	display:inline
}
.footer-nr-le img {
	display:block
}
.footer-nr-ri {
	width:714px;
	float:right;
	display:inline;
	margin-right:15px
}
.footer-nr-ri strong {
	display:block;
	padding-top:20px;
	text-align:center;
	font-size:24px;
	font-weight:100;
	display:block;
	text-align:center;
	font-family:'微软雅黑', '黑体';
	color:#0a5889
}
.footer-nr-ri p {
	padding-top:10px;
}
.footer-nr img {
	display:block;
	clear:both;
	margin:7px 0 0 11px
}
.footer-bottom {
	padding-top:10px;
         padding-bottom: 30px;
}
.footer-bottom p {
	text-align:center;
	line-height:24px;
}/*头部 丰丽娜5.23*/
.banner001 {
	width:980px;
	height:305px;
	margin:0px auto;
	position: relative;
	margin:0 auto;
	clear:both;
}
.banner001 ul li {
	width:980px;
	height:305px;
	float:left;
	display:inline;
	overflow:hidden
}
#banner001sp {
	background:url(../images/gaoker.jpg) no-repeat;
}
.banner001-spbf {
	width:303px;
	height:209px;
	float:left;
	display:inline;
	margin:43px 0 0 407px;
	overflow:hidden
}
#banner001sp .lianjiewenzhang {
	width:40px;
	height:20px;
	float:left;
	margin:230px 0 0 205px;
}
.banner001-spbf img {
	display:block;
}
#banner002sp {
	background:url(../images/topbanner.jpg) no-repeat;
}
.banner002-spbf {
	width:303px;
	height:209px;
	float:left;
	display:inline;
	margin:47px 0 0 407px;
	overflow:hidden
}
#banner002sp .lianjiewenzhang {
	width:40px;
	height:20px;
	float:left;
	margin:200px 0 0 215px;
}
.banner002-spbf img {
	display:block;
}
.banner001 span {
	width:30px;
	cursor:pointer;
	top:100px;
	font-family:"微软雅黑";
	font-size:20px;
	text-align:center;
	line-height:30px;
	height:30px;
	display:block;
	position:absolute;
	background:#fffffe;
	filter:alpha(opacity=30);
	opacity:0.3;
	-moz-opacity:0.3;
	z-index:100;
}
.banner001 span.banner001_left {
	left:0px;
}
.banner001 span.banner001_right {
	right:0px;
}
